Water Leaks and Stains
Damp spots or water lines on walls signal water leaks. Water can accumulate over time, causing structural materials to degrade. After a heavy rain, thoroughly check your roof to pinpoint these signs, and once you do, don’t overlook them. Call a skilled roofer to replace the damaged shingles or reseal the roof joints. You should also clear downspouts and gutters of debris for proper water drainage.
Damaged or Missing Shingles
Over time, shingles can curl, crack, or completely fall off due to factors such as aging, weather elements, or improper installation. Missing or damaged shingles expose the underlying roof layer to moisture and other hazardous elements. As a homeowner, you should frequently check your roof when the weather is mild. It can help you spot signs of shingle damage and repair them, which is far more pocket-friendly than dealing with extensive damage.
Sagging Roof Deck
A sagging roof deck signals underlying structural issues. It appears as a clear dip or curve in the roofline. If you see a sagging deck, the roof is most likely struggling under excessive weight, rot, or decay. Such a defect affects the strength and solidity of the roof. Early detection of sagging can ensure the safety of your building by helping to prevent a complete failure.
High Utility Bills
Most homeowners don’t know this, but a noticeable rise in utility bills without a reason also signals problems with the roof. Issues like leaks, poor insulation, and insufficient airflow all lead to high temperatures indoors. Detecting these issues earlier can help maintain indoor temperature and notably enhance energy efficiency.
Mold and Rot
If your roof is not maintained, it can become damp and poorly ventilated, allowing mold to grow. Leaking roofs provide moisture for mold to thrive and affect the roof’s structural components. Insufficient insulation further escalates this problem by trapping moisture in attic spaces. Mold not only affects your roof but also the indoor air quality. So, if you notice mold or rot, consider professional assistance.
